All is true - Shakespeare, the greatest writer there has ever been!

Historical drama.

Covers the period following a fire at the Globe Theatre.

Shakespeare is the greatest writer there has ever been and ever likely to be. Unfortunately his extraordinary attention to his writing resulted in serious neglect of his family. Throughout the film depicts the great bard as a fairly ordinary man struggling to come to terms with the loss of his son.

There are some great candle lit scenes reminiscent of a Vermeer.
There are some great performances, especially Judy Dench and Ian McKellen.
Slow in places but worth a watch.

7/10
